🔨 Hardness

Ipe, ranked among the world’s top 10 hardest woods with a Janka Hardness rating of 3,680, significantly surpasses Oak’s rating of approximately 1,200. Its exceptional hardness and density, often compared to concrete, contribute to its dimensional stability, prolonged lifespan, and resistance to weathering. These attributes hold particular significance in Oak Park, Michigan, where variable weather conditions can pose challenges to building materials. In contrast to pressure-treated wood, which is susceptible to significant expansion and contraction leading to cell structure damage and accelerated decay, Ipe maintains its structural integrity. This stability also mitigates the issue of raised wood grain commonly observed in softer woods, a significant advantage for creating smooth and safe surfaces in Oak Park’s outdoor environments. While composite and plastic decking materials tend to lose stiffness over time due to expansion and contraction, resulting in sagging, Ipe’s minimal movement under similar conditions underscores its durability and suitability for Oak Park’s climate.

🕰️ Longevity

Ipe’s remarkable durability, capable of lasting for decades even in harsh weather conditions, is well-matched to Oak Park, Michigan’s climate. Its density and hardness play crucial roles in this resilience. Moreover, Ipe’s innate resistance to water, rot, and decay perfectly complements Oak Park’s humid environment. Hailing from rainforests receiving 100-400 inches of rainfall annually, significantly more than standard U.S. climates, Ipe has evolved to naturally repel water, mold, and decay. These characteristics position it as the perfect option for withstanding Oak Park’s distinctive weather patterns while maintaining both quality and longevity.

🔧 Board Replacement

For Oak Park, Michigan homeowners, the ease of board replacement is a critical but often overlooked factor when selecting deck materials such as pressure-treated (PT) or composite. Consider an accident on your deck, like a spill of hot grill contents, causing irreparable damage to the boards. With PT or composite decking, replacing a board poses challenges. These materials tend to fade over time, making a new board stand out conspicuously, resulting in a visibly patched deck. However, tropical hardwoods like Ipe offer a different solution. Their natural variation from board to board means that replacing a board is far less noticeable. While new boards may initially appear distinct, within a few months, it becomes difficult to discern them from the original ones. This advantage is unique to authentic, natural woods and is a significant consideration for Oak Park residents, where outdoor living spaces hold great importance. The same principle applies to prefinished and engineered wood flooring, where board replacement can disrupt the overall aesthetic.

🐜 Insect Resistant

Ipe and comparable tropical hardwoods exhibit a natural resistance to insects, a characteristic especially advantageous for Oak Park’s outdoor environments. Unlike domestic lumber, which necessitates chemical treatments to deter wood-boring insects, Ipe has naturally acquired this resistance. Originating from forests where insects possess a high proficiency in boring into wood, Ipe’s robust wood fibers are highly resistant to these pests. This durability extends to the insects found in the United States, making Ipe a superb option for regions like Oak Park, where resilience against environmental factors is paramount. This insect resistance is a prevalent benefit shared by many tropical hardwoods.

🔥 Fire Resistance

In fire-prone regions such as many states in the southwestern United States and major commercial projects in urban areas, the selection of construction materials is significantly influenced by fire resistance. Ipe stands out as the premier choice for decking material in such environments owing to its outstanding flame resistance. It is among the select few materials, including steel and concrete, consistently awarded an A Class rating by engineering rating organizations. In contrast, materials like plastic, composite, and pressure-treated lumber typically receive lower flame spread ratings, categorized as C Class.

💰 Cost and Value

Contrary to common assumptions, Ipe decking does not entail higher costs than alternatives in the long run. While pressure-treated lumber typically lasts around 5-7 years before deteriorating, and plastic and composite boards often begin to fade and degrade within a few years, Ipe offers a significantly longer lifespan ranging from 40 to 75 years, depending on environmental conditions. This extended durability renders Ipe a more financially prudent choice, particularly when considering the expenses associated with replacing pressure-treated or composite boards multiple times throughout the lifespan of a single Ipe installation. The initial cost of Ipe decking is comparable to mid-grade composites and lower than high-end composites. Despite pressure-treated lumber appearing cheaper initially, the frequent replacements required make Ipe more cost-effective in the long term, demonstrating its value as a financially savvy option for Oak Park’s decking requirements, both in the short and long term.
